| Cellular localization: | Nucleus . Chromosome . Cytoplasm, cytosol . Localizes to DNA damage sites (PubMed:18474613, PubMed:18172500, PubMed:21211721, PubMed:23689425). Accumulates at single-strand breaks and double-strand breaks via the PBZ-type zinc fingers (PubMed:18172500). . |
| Background: | C2ORF13 is a component of the cellular response to chromosomal DNA single- and double-strand breaks (Iles et al., 2007 [PubMed 17353262]).[supplied by OMIM, Mar 2008], |
